Privileged Data

By John Wagley

One in three IT professionals abuses administrative passwords to snoop on employee data, according to security vendor Cyber Ark. Information includes colleagues’ salary details and personal e-mails as well as company board meeting minutes. The survey also revealed another vulnerability with administrative passwords: they tend to change far less frequently than those of other employees. Thirty percent change every quarter and 9 percent never change at all, potentially allowing IT staff that have left an organization to continue to gain access.
